How to Get a Dubai Retirement Visa
Expats can meet the eligibility criteria for a Dubai Retirement Visa by purchasing property in Dubai worth at least AED 2 million, having financial savings of at least AED 1 million, or having an active income of at least AED 20,000 per month from investments or pensions. The ISAHD System in Dubai
Insurance System for Advancing Healthcare in Dubai (ISAHD) is a patient classification system introduced by the Dubai Health Authority (DHA) and Dubai Health Insurance Corporation (DHIC) to improve transparency and quality of healthcare services in Dubai and enhance the claims payment process. Abu Dhabi Declares Health Insurance Requirements for Golden Visas
Golden Visa applicants in Abu Dhabi must have valid health insurance while in the UAE, according to an announcement that has been in effect since 2021 from Abu Dhabi’s Department of Health (DoH).
